I have what I thought was a 3800 SCII from a 1997 Regal. I got the harness and trans separately, although I suspect the harness came from the same car as the engine. The 4t65e HD came from a 2000 GTP. I was starting the wiring last night, and NOTHING matched up to the ECM plugs with the diagrams I have. I got some diagrams from att/subzero350, and now they are all mysteriously unavailable, gone. I have read many threads on here that says 'make it like the 1997 GTP'. I have considerable differences on where the wires are to go, how is that going to work? Do I just wire it up according to the diagrams, even though they aren't at all like they were removed from the ECM plug? Does anyone have the diagrams anymore? Confused....

EDIT: I did look at two other harnesses from 98 bonneville and the wire colors are the same as the diagrams I have for the 1997 Regal.

If you are not positive on which car the harness came from I would go by the diagrams and there should be some differences between a 97 Regal and a 98 Bonneville as many things changed between 97 and 98 on the 3800 engines. Even the PCM's are completely different in shape and the emissions systems also changed in 98.
Either way you look at it the 3800SC from 97 to around 2000 fully interchange but the PCM's all do not so you have to wire the hnarness to match the PCM you are using to make it work. Dan
